Creamy Dauphinois-Style Potato Gratin: A Holiday Showstopper

Looking for a side dish that’s as comforting as it is elegant? This Dauphinois-style potato gratin delivers rich, creamy layers of thinly sliced Yukon Gold potatoes, baked to perfection in seasoned cream and sharp cheddar. It’s a holiday classic with French flair—perfect for impressing guests at your Christmas or New Year’s feast.

The secret to its luxurious texture? Simmer the potatoes in cream until tender, then bake. The result is a dish that’s deeply flavorful, beautifully golden, and melt-in-your-mouth tender.

Dauphinois-Style Potato Gratin with Cream

Serves: 6

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• 5 to 6 Yukon Gold potatoes, peeled
  • 1½ cups 35% heavy whipping cream
  • ½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 1½ cups sharp cheddar cheese, grated
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(optional, for garnish)

Directions:

  1. Preheat and prep:
    Preheat oven to 375°F. Generously butter a cast-iron skillet or ovenproof baking dish. Rub the bottom and sides with halved garlic cloves for added depth of flavor, then discard the garlic.
  2. Slice the potatoes:
    Using a mandolin or a sharp knife, slice potatoes into ⅛-inch rounds for even cooking.
  3. Infuse the cream:
    In a saucepan, gently heat the cream with a minced garlic clove, nutmeg, salt, and pepper. Add the sliced potatoes and simmer over low heat for about 5 minutes to begin softening them. Be careful not to boil.
  4. Layer and assemble:
    Pour the potatoes and cream mixture into your prepared dish. Spread the slices into even layers, then top with any remaining cream. Sprinkle the grated cheddar evenly across the top.
  5. Bake to perfection:
    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ake for 30 minutes. Remove foil and continue baking for 20–25 minutes more, until the top is golden and bubbling.
  6. Rest and serve:
    Let the gratin rest for at least 10 minutes before serving to allow the layers to set.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ley for a festive touch.

This indulgent gratin pairs beautifully with roasted meats, holiday ham, or a festive vegetarian centerpiece. Whether served at a cozy family dinner or a more formal celebration, it’s sure to earn you rave reviews.
